在数字时代,开放API(应用程序编程接口)的设计成为了推动技术创新和企业数字化转型的关键因素。它不仅促进了不同系统、服务和平台之间的无缝集成,还为开发者提供了一种简便、高效的方式,以构建创新的应用和服务。开放API设计的未来,将不仅仅是连接现有系统的桥梁,更是构建一个更加智能、灵活且高度互操作性的数字生态系统。
### 一、开放API的设计原则
1. **可访问性**:确保API易于访问,不仅对于开发者,也对用户。这意味着提供清晰的文档、示例以及支持,使人们能够快速上手。
无锡胜懋手套有限公司2. **安全性**:在设计API时,必须考虑安全问题,包括认证、授权和数据加密, 浚县招聘网_浚县人才网_浚县求职网以保护用户数据和系统免受攻击。
3. **灵活性与可扩展性**:API应具有足够的灵活性, 券达网-每天千款优惠券秒杀,一折限时疯抢以适应不同的应用场景,乐清市瑞泰电子有限公司并能轻松地与其他系统集成。同时,应考虑到未来的扩展需求,宁夏海合美达农贸市场管理有限公司避免过早锁定特定的技术或协议。
4. **性能优化**:通过优化API的响应时间和资源消耗,提高用户体验。这可能涉及使用缓存、负载均衡等技术。
### 二、开放API的未来趋势
1. **微服务与API网关**:随着微服务架构的普及,API网关将成为管理多个微服务间通信的核心。它们不仅能提供统一的入口点,还能进行流量控制、请求路由和安全性增强。
2. **API自动化测试与监控**:为了确保API的质量和稳定性,自动化测试和监控工具将变得越来越重要。这些工具可以帮助快速发现并解决API问题,减少故障时间。
3. **API市场与共享经济**:随着越来越多的企业和开发者共享他们的API,API市场将兴起。这不仅促进了API的发现和使用,也为开发者提供了新的收入来源。
4. **API驱动的个性化体验**:通过分析API交互数据,企业可以提供更加个性化的服务和内容。这涉及到利用AI和机器学习技术来理解用户行为和偏好,从而实现更精准的推荐和定制化服务。
### 结论
开放API设计是构建未来无缝连接的关键。它不仅促进技术的融合与创新宁夏海合美达农贸市场管理有限公司,还推动了业务模式的变革。随着技术的发展,API将继续演变,满足日益增长的复杂性和多样性需求。通过遵循最佳实践,不断优化和创新,API将在构建更加智能、灵活和互操作性的数字生态系统中发挥核心作用。